About this museum
Nestled within the University of Porto's Faculty of Medicine, this unique anatomical museum offers visitors an intimate glimpse into human and comparative anatomy. Preserved specimens, carefully prepared anatomical models, and historical medical instruments reveal the intricate complexity of biological structures. Entry is free for those curious to explore this fascinating collection that bridges scientific education and medical heritage.
